首页文章正文

如何计算算法复杂度,数学模型的复杂度怎么计算

矩阵计算复杂度 2023-09-24 10:38 382 墨鱼
矩阵计算复杂度

如何计算算法复杂度,数学模型的复杂度怎么计算

):指数复杂度。空间复杂度空间复杂度(Space Complexity)是对一个算法在运行过程中临时占用存储空间大小的量度,记做S(n)=O(f(n))。简单的讲就是包括下面几部1 打开Python3的IDLE,新建时间复杂度.py文件,假设查找两个数a和b,这两个数都不超过1000,且a+b=800,10000

(7)O(2^n):指数阶,如n个元素集合的所有子集的算法(8)O(n!):阶乘阶,如n个元素全部排列的算法下图给出了随着n的变化,不同量级的时间复杂度变化曲线。评估算法时间复杂度的具体步算法的运行时间对于某一问题的不同解决算法。运行时间越短算法效率越高,相反,运行时间越长,算法效率越低。那么如何估计算法复杂度?所有人撤退,我们很熟悉的

∩▂∩ 算法复杂度计算⽅法时间复杂度:⼀段代码或函数会根据N的不同情况运⾏多少次,并只看最⾼复杂度的运算。常见复杂度排序:cantans complexity 常数级复杂度O(1) < logarithmi主要的计算步骤时间复杂度的定义普通情况下。算法中基本操作反复运行的次数是问题规模n的某个函数,用T(n)表示。若有某个辅助函数f(n)。使得当n趋近于无穷大时,T(n)/f(n)的

 ̄□ ̄|| 设算法计算操作数量为T(n),其是一个关于输入数据大小n的函数。假设T(n)是个一次函数,说明时间增长1. 算法时间复杂度在计算机科学中,时间复杂性,又称时间复杂度,算法的时间复杂度是一个函数,它定性描述该算法的运行时间。这是一个代表算法输入值的字符串的长度的函数。时间复杂度

“1 步”就是计算的基本单位。通过测试“计算从开始到结束总共执行了多少步”来求得算法的运行时间。如何分析一段代码的时间复杂度?我这儿有三个比较实用的方法可以分享给你。小计算算法的时间复杂度时,往往不需要算出精确的结果,对于足够大的输入规模来说,我们只需要关心运行时间的增长量级,也就是研究算法的渐进效率。渐近意义下的记号:O、o、Ω、ω、Θ 设f(n)和g(n

后台-插件-广告管理-内容页尾部广告(手机)

标签: 数学模型的复杂度怎么计算

发表评论

评论列表

灯蓝加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号